Transaction f86a0703aee39e69de03a93f063e1bdf95650d7215840ffba01002bc6ca64049
1 Input
1 Output
-
f86a0703aee39e69de03a93f063e1bdf95650d7215840ffba01002bc6ca64049:0
- value
- 23721708
- script pubkey
- OP_0 OP_PUSHBYTES_20 069670ead09161ef3db12d9ac289f2b027bdf754
- address
- ltc1qq6t8p6ksj9s770d39kdv9z0jkqnmma65c2ghh5